Considering purchasing a existing property in Ocala? Never skipping a thorough electrical check! A professional examination can detect potential problems that could be serious to fix later. Below is your necessary checklist: Check the service panel for proper rating and labeling; examine all outlets for grounding and functionality; confirm GFCI protection in kitchens and outdoors; check signs of worn wiring and improper splices; and finally, evaluate the quality of the overall electrical system to eliminate future electrical risks. Note a qualified electrician can deliver a detailed analysis and suggest necessary modifications.

Ocala Electrical Inspection Checklist for Home Sellers
Preparing to put up for sale your Ocala home? Don't overlook a thorough electrical inspection! This comprehensive checklist can help you in identifying and resolving potential issues that may arise during the buyer's inspection. It’s crucial to confirm working smoke detectors click here and carbon monoxide alarms on each level and near sleeping areas. Review all outlets and switches for proper functionality and ensure there are no visible signs of damage, like cracks or fraying. Offer special attention to the electrical panel, including labeling of breakers, and ensure it’s properly grounded and void of any corrosion. Lastly , confirm that any visible wiring is properly installed and adheres to current codes. Correcting these common concerns proactively can greatly improve your home’s marketability and hasten the transaction process.
